DESCRIPTION:
  This will add a git or SVN repository to be mirrored by GitLab.  It 
  first checks to see if the project exists in gitlab.  If it does
  not exist then it creates it.  It will then clone and check in the
  first copy into GitLab.  From there you must use the update_mirror.sh
  script or git git-mirrors.sh script.

  -h,--help          Show help
  -v,--version       Show program version

  --authors-file FILE
                     An authors file to pass to git-svn for mapping
                     SVN users to git users.

  -f,--force         Force add project even if it already exists.
                     Any program errors will automatically continue.
  --git              Mirror a git repository (must be explicitly set)

  -m,--mirror URL    Repository URL to be mirrored.

  -p,--project-name NAME
                     Set a GitLab project name to NAME.

  --svn              Mirror a SVN repository (must be explicitly set)

if ${git};then
  #create a mirror
  green_echo "Creating mirror from ${mirror}" 1>&2
  cd "${repo_dir}/${gitlab_namespace}"
  git clone --mirror "${mirror}" "${project_name}"
  cd "${project_name}"
  #add the gitlab remote
  green_echo "Adding gitlab remote to project." 1>&2
  git remote add gitlab "${gitlab_remote}"
  git config --add remote.gitlab.push '+refs/heads/*:refs/heads/*'
  git config --add remote.gitlab.push '+refs/tags/*:refs/tags/*'
  #Check the initial repository into gitlab
  green_echo "Checking the mirror into gitlab." 1>&2
  git fetch
  git remote prune origin
  git push gitlab
  green_echo "All done!" 1>&2
